Transaction 6441589ec9a7b314c151ee92d7984103d033e1d4cffb0dd58d3b6f55753e9b17

2 Input
2 Outputs
  • 6441589ec9a7b314c151ee92d7984103d033e1d4cffb0dd58d3b6f55753e9b17:0
  • value  219940
    address  1DdxVnhZEAD8spuZmrfdrecVjdkUYqv78H
  • 6441589ec9a7b314c151ee92d7984103d033e1d4cffb0dd58d3b6f55753e9b17:1
  • value  679092
    address  1LFZgaHXd7PPuDJSMz7BhTenMx3naQfpLr